Chicago area shop recommendation for oil pan thread repair?
Hi all, when I did my last oil change I'm pretty sure I damaged the thread inside the oil pan while I was using a wide range torque wrench and now i can't remove the drain plug because it's just spinning when I try to loosen/tighten it Only good thing is that the plug isn't leaking right now.
I have a 2016 328ixdrive so the drain plug is steel and I think the pan is aluminum so thats why I'm thinking the thread inside the pan is damaged and not just the plug's thread. Anyways, I was looking for recommendations in the Chicagoland area that would do this type of repair without replacing/removing the oil pan because of $$$. I've read on forums that TIME-SERT thread repairs are the best but I'm not sure how common that kit is among shops. Thanks! |
